Protein synthesis in sonically damaged Escherichia coli.

H Amos, A Kuhn, J Andre-Schwartz.   

Abstract

By gentle sonic treatment, Escherichia coli cells were modified to permit penetration of actinomycin D, adenosine triphosphate, trypsin, ribonuclease, and polyuridylic acid. The behavior of these "soniplasts" as protein-synthesizing particles was investigated.
